Honestly it may not work so well then. If you really want to get some color keep some "tinted" moisturizer on hand. Not a huge fan of Vaseline Intensive Care, but they make one or two. Those contain dihydroxyacetone - DHA. The same stuff they use for sunless tanning but in much lesser amounts. So they are not self-tanners, just bronzers that you can apply in layers to get the color you want. Make sense?
